rolls-royce reveals one-of-one phantom dentelle with embroidered interior

an embroidered phantom presented in dubai

 

Rolls-Royce has unveiled a one-of-one embroidered Phantom Dentelle in Dubai, commissioned by a Middle Eastern client as a gift for their father. The automotive project was overseen by the brand’s Private Office Dubai, a regional hub dedicated to personal commissions.

 

The design takes inspiration from a piece of rare couture lace, chosen for its intricate floral elements and luminous texture. Crafted on a traditional Leavers loom, the lace’s dimensional detailing informed both the embroidered interior and bespoke exterior finish.

160,000 stitches create intricate interiors

 

Inside the Roll-Royce, the full-width Gallery — a defining feature of the Phantom — displays a custom embroidered panel. Rolls-Royce designers interpreted the lace through over 160,000 stitches, layering eight embroidery techniques in colors such as Rose Gold, Sunrise, and Oatmeal.

 

The result is a mesh-like base made with a triple-run stitch, overlaid with satin and raised embroidery to evoke the sheen and contours of couture floral forms. The stitching captures shifts in light, creating a quiet shimmer throughout the cabin.

finishing details of rose gold

 

Echoing the Gallery, the Waterfall between the rear seats is embroidered with 70,000 additional stitches. Its pattern continues the lace-inspired motif with tonal harmony and detailed botanical elements. Rose Gold finishes appear throughout, including on the speaker grilles and treadplates.

 

The interior is upholstered in a pairing of Sunrise and Grace White leathers. RR monograms are embroidered into the headrests, and the veneer surfaces are rendered in a high-gloss Piano White.

The Phantom Dentelle’s exterior is finished in a two-tone palette of Crystal over Arctic White and Crystal over Palais Nemasker Dawn — a bespoke color reserved for the client. A double coachline in Sunrise resolves in a hand-painted branch motif, referencing the embroidery within.

 

The 22-inch polished Disc wheels include body-colored centers and Arctic White pinstripes. The polished Pantheon Grille is topped with a Rose Gold Spirit of Ecstasy, a detail echoed in the engraved treadplates.

Seed Stories art installation also serves as ‘hotel’ for bees

Nestled in the heart of Wakehurst, Kew’s wild botanic garden in West Sussex, a remarkable new installation is teaching us how art and science can unite for bee conservation. “Seed Stories” by visual artist Kristina Pulejkova is more than just a work of art. It is a thoughtful, practical contribution to pollinator conservation in the UK, blending sustainability, science, and digital technology in a way that feels both innovative and deeply meaningful.

“Seed Stories” features four striking wooden sculptures, each carefully crafted to serve as both an artwork and a bee hotel. Pulejkova’s vision was to create pieces that not only inspire the imagination but also provide real refuge for bees at a time when their habitats are increasingly threatened by environmental changes. The design of these pollinator hotels draws direct inspiration from the Millennium Seed Bank’s collection at Wakehurst. This seed bank is the largest underground resource of its kind in the world and plays a vital role in conserving wild plant species for the future. Pulejkova’s sculptures use untreated marine ply and cedar, materials chosen for their environmental compatibility, natural antifungal properties, and aromatic qualities. These choices help ensure that the hotels remain safe and comfortable for bees, especially during periods of extreme heat in British summers.

Designer: Kristina Pulejkova

The creation of “Seed Stories” was a truly collaborative process. Pulejkova worked closely with Dr Janine Griffiths-Lee, who leads the “Trees for Bees” habitat restoration initiative. Every detail of the pollinator hotels is rooted in scientific research. The entrance holes, for example, are based on data about bee preferences, while the color palette was selected for its appeal to the bees’ visual spectrum. Blues, yellows, and violets are favored, while reds and greens are avoided, reflecting how bees perceive color in nature. These design choices do more than attract bees. They allow researchers at Wakehurst to collect pollen left behind in the hotels, helping them study which species are drawn to different tree types. This transforms the installation into a living laboratory, offering valuable insights into how pollinators interact with their environment.

A unique feature of “Seed Stories” is its integration of digital technology. Each of the four sculptures includes an augmented reality (AR) experience, accessible through a dedicated app. When visitors scan the sculptures, they can enjoy interactive educational stories about specific seeds from the Millennium Seed Bank. These stories highlight the crucial role of the facility in climate preservation, biodiversity, and global food security, making the learning experience both engaging and memorable. By installing pollinator hotels directly within the landscape and aligning their design with ongoing scientific research, “Seed Stories” contributes to broader conservation efforts at Wakehurst. The project not only provides safe havens for bees but also promotes biodiversity and helps scientists better understand the delicate relationships between pollinators and plants.

Innovative Tiny Home With Collapsible Roof Delivers Spacious Living & Ultimate Mobility

Few tiny homes manage to balance playfulness and practicality as effectively as the Owl’s Nest. Perched in Washington and once lovingly crafted by its owners, this self-built dwelling reimagines the genre with a signature move: a roof that folds down for the road, but rises high to unlock headroom and light once parked. The ingenuity here isn’t just in visual drama; it’s in how the home adapts, offering a full-height living experience while remaining entirely mobile.

Once you enter the home, you’re greeted by a space that feels far more generous than its footprint suggests. The living area is anchored by a large window, framing views of forest and sky and filling the main room with daylight. Storage is deftly integrated at every turn, from the paddle stairs ascending to the main loft, to niches and built-ins that keep clutter at bay. The kitchen is designed for real cooking, not just reheating, and the spa-like bathroom—rare for a home on wheels—echoes the comfort of a boutique retreat. Two sleeping lofts, both standing height when the roof is extended, create flexibility for family life, guests, or work.

Designer: Zoe Donovan & Family
Source: Tiny House Marketplace

The collapsible roof isn’t a typical party trick. It’s a carefully engineered solution that allows the house to travel legally down highways, where height restrictions often limit tiny house designs. When parked, the shed-style ends of the roof rise on hinges, transforming the silhouette and the sensation within. The result is a gabled form rich in character, with a cottage-core aesthetic accented by reclaimed materials and warm timber finishes. This mechanism, while simple to operate, is robust enough to withstand the weather, ensuring year-round comfort.

World Architecture Festival 2025 Shortlist: Carbon-Positive Hotels and Material Breakthroughs That Could Change How We Build

The World Architecture Festival just dropped its 2025 shortlist, and the results reveal a design world obsessed with solving climate change through better buildings. Over 460 projects from 780+ global entries showcase everything from hotels that produce more energy than they use to concrete made from waste materials. The shortlist arrives ahead of WAF’s first-ever US event in Miami this November, where architects will present live to judges at the Miami Beach Convention Center. America’s First Carbon-Positive Hotel Looks Like a Forest

Studio Gang’s Populus hotel in Denver leads the charge. The building claims to be America’s first carbon-positive hotel. It looks like a cluster of aspen trees sprouting from downtown concrete.

The technical magic happens in the facade system, where glass fiber-reinforced concrete (GFRC) panels mimic the natural “eyes” found on aspen bark. Studio Gang partnered with materials company Holcim to develop this specialized concrete mixture with lower embodied carbon than traditional formulations. Each curved panel creates a different window module, from dramatic 30-foot-tall arches at ground level to smaller residential-scale openings higher up. The “lids” over each window aren’t decorative afterthoughts; they angle according to solar orientation to shade interiors while channeling rainwater to keep the facade clean. This biomimetic approach solves multiple engineering challenges while creating a building that actually looks like it belongs in Colorado’s landscape.

The interior design extends this forest metaphor into spaces where people live and work. Wildman Chalmers Design used materials like Reishi mushroom leather and reclaimed beetle-kill wood from Colorado’s damaged forests.

But here’s where the project gets interesting for both architects and regular folks who care about climate change. The hotel’s lobby features elevator recordings of Colorado bird songs that change with the seasons and time of day, recorded by conservationist Jacob Job in Rocky Mountain National Park. The brown-stained concrete floor resembles scattered forest pebbles, while wood-shingled walls use trees killed by beetle infestations that plague Colorado’s forests. These aren’t just pretty details; they demonstrate how buildings can tell stories about their local environment while solving practical problems. The mushroom leather provides a sustainable alternative to traditional materials, the beetle-kill wood gives new life to trees that would otherwise rot, and the bird songs create acoustic environments that change throughout the day and year. This level of environmental integration shows how carbon-positive architecture can engage all the senses while meeting performance targets.

Material Science Meets Real-World Design Challenges

The shortlist reveals material innovation happening across different project types, budgets, and cultural contexts. CLOU architects’ Wuhan Snow World tackles winter recreation in temperate climates, GEOMIM’s Ritual Space in Turkey uses regional materials for contemporary spiritual architecture, and Foster + Partners’ Transamerica Pyramid renovation shows how to update 1970s landmarks without losing their iconic power.

Creative reuse dominates the conversation. Architects keep existing buildings while upgrading their performance.

The 157 future projects push boundaries even further, including a telescope enclosure in Chile that must protect sensitive optical equipment from seismic activity and temperature swings, plus a new Athens airport design that likely incorporates advanced composite materials for large-span structures. Interior projects numbered 64 on the shortlist, ranging from a rainforest hotel in Singapore that uses humidity-resistant materials to a Chongqing noodle bar designed with surfaces that withstand commercial kitchen heat. These projects demonstrate how material choices affect human experience at every scale, from the texture of a restaurant wall to the acoustic properties of a concert hall. The Singapore hotel creates comfort in tropical conditions without energy-intensive air conditioning, while the noodle bar balances durability with dining atmosphere. Landscape projects include a public plaza in London’s Canary Wharf that manages stormwater runoff and a wildlife eco park in Bhabua, India, that supports both habitat and community employment.

GameCard Turns Raspberry Pi Into the World’s Slimmest Retro Handheld

The retro gaming revival has produced countless handhelds, but few have dared to reimagine the very concept of portable gaming quite like this. Grant Sinclair, nephew of ZX Spectrum inventor Sir Clive Sinclair, has created the GamerCard, a Raspberry Pi-powered handheld that’s literally the size and shape of a retail gift card. At just 6.5mm thick and weighing only 100 grams, it challenges everything we think we know about handheld console design.

What makes the GamerCard extraordinary isn’t just its ultra-thin profile, but how it embraces an entirely different design philosophy. While most handhelds chase the chunky, ergonomic aesthetic of traditional gaming devices, the GamerCard opts for something radically minimal. The device features a 4-inch square IPS display with 254 PPI density, protected by sapphire glass and sandwiched between layers in a patented PCB construction that eliminates bulky casing entirely.

Designer: Grant Sinclair

The Design Revolution

The engineering behind this design is genuinely impressive. The GamerCard packs a Raspberry Pi Zero 2W with a quad-core ARM Cortex-A53 processor, 512MB of RAM, and 128GB of storage into its impossibly thin form factor. An integrated heat sink ensures stable performance despite the minimal thickness, while a 1,600mAh battery provides reasonable gaming sessions without adding bulk.

The control scheme is equally unconventional. Instead of traditional buttons and thumbsticks, the GamerCard uses large silicone control pads on the front and smaller shoulder pads on the back. This creates a unique tactile experience that’s more akin to operating a high-tech touch interface than a conventional gamepad, though it might take some getting used to for traditional gaming enthusiasts.

Innovation in Miniaturization

The device isn’t just about gaming either. With built-in Qwiic, USB-C, and HDMI ports, it can transform into a complete Raspberry Pi-powered computer when connected to peripherals. This modularity extends its utility far beyond retro gaming into education, development, and general computing, making it a versatile tool for makers and educators who appreciate the Raspberry Pi ecosystem.

The GamerCard supports emulators like RetroPie, Recalbox, and Lakka, enabling it to play thousands of games from classic systems. It also comes with preloaded arcade games and supports PICO-8 development, offering both immediate entertainment and creative possibilities for those interested in game development or coding education.

The Trade-offs

Of course, this radical approach to handheld design comes with trade-offs. The unconventional control scheme may not suit everyone, particularly those accustomed to traditional gaming layouts. The square screen, while visually striking, isn’t ideal for all classic games designed for different aspect ratios. Battery life, while respectable, can’t match larger devices with more substantial power cells.

The £125 ($170) price point also positions it as more of a premium curiosity than a mainstream gaming device. It’s clearly designed for enthusiasts, collectors, and those who appreciate innovative design over pure gaming performance, making it a fascinating example of how thoughtful engineering can completely reframe our expectations of portable gaming hardware.

curved edges rise to form bull-like bamboo pavilion by chiangmai life architects in thailand

Chiangmai Life Architects crafts thai cooking school pavilion

 

Chiangmai Life Architects unveils its latest bamboo creation, The Bull at Zabb e Lee, a pavilion set amidst the rice paddies on the outskirts of Chiang Mai in Thailand. Designed for a traditional Thai cooking school founded by a young local couple, the structure brings together food, architecture, and the expressive qualities of natural materials. The structure marks the third collaboration between the architects and Zabb e Lee Cooking School, following the popularity of their previous bamboo ‘sala’ buildings. 

 

The pavilion sits in a tight corner of the property, with a large tree on one side and a small pond on the other. It wasn’t an easy spot to build on, but the architects treated it as an opportunity. They came up with a U-shaped layout that wraps neatly around the edges of the site, making the most of the space without blocking the view of the surrounding rice fields. As they worked with the curves and flow of the design, a distinctive shape began to appear, one that resembled a bull’s head, complete with raised ‘horns’. These upward arches became the entrances to the building, giving the structure a strong, energetic presence.

images courtesy of Chiangmai Life Architects

 

 

domed bamboo vaults hosts The Bull at Zabb e Lee

 

Inside The Bull at Zabb e Lee, the layout supports the three main parts of the cooking school experience – food preparation, cooking, and communal dining. The Thai team of Chiangmai Life Architects arranges activities across three distinct yet interconnected spaces, which transition smoothly beneath a continuous vaulted roof. Overlapping arches made from bundled bamboo rods shape the structure and cross at its top, forming domed interiors with rhythm and lift.

 

This construction method allows the space to breathe, creating a light and open environment that feels more generous than its compact footprint suggests. With natural ventilation and framed views of the surrounding fields, the interior becomes a calm setting where students can focus, learn, and enjoy the process.

 

The use of raw bamboo, one of the studio’s signature materials, gives the pavilion a distinct warmth and character that connects it to local tradition and its natural surroundings. During the day, the pale tones and curved forms allow the building to blend into the rice field landscape. In the evening, soft lighting reveals the textures and details of the structure, turning it into a glowing presence that quietly anchors the site.

KFC Partnered With Asus ROG to release themed keycaps that come free with your burger

The mechanical keyboard community has seen some wild collaborations over the years, but KFC China teaming up with ASUS ROG to create branded keycaps might just take the cake. Or should I say, take the bucket? These aren’t your typical artisan keycaps crafted by boutique makers in limited runs of 50 units. This is a fast-food giant diving headfirst into enthusiast keyboard territory, and honestly, the execution is surprisingly solid.

To be honest, it isn’t the first time KFC’s tried wooing the gaming community. In 2020, they debuted the KFConsole, a gaming PC designed to take aim at Xbox and PlayStation. Although this particular ‘campaign’ isn’t as elaborate, it isn’t vaporware either. These keycaps are ACTUALLY available at KFC Chin outlets, along with a Wagyu burger that comes branded with the ASUS ROG logo. Why? I honestly don’t know…

Designers: KFC & Asus ROG

The keycap set itself consists of six pieces that blend both brands’ visual identities with surprising restraint. You get the obvious KFC branding key, individual “K,” “F,” and “C” keycaps rendered in that unmistakable red and white striped pattern, plus an ROG logo cap and a double-width “CAPS” key featuring Chinese text that translates to “lock on | wagyu.” The color palette sticks to KFC’s signature red and white with ROG’s black accents, creating a cohesive look that feels oddly complementary. The keycaps are designed for ASUS’s NX keyboard series but feature standard Cherry MX-compatible stems, meaning they’ll work on most enthusiast boards. Some users are already arranging the keys in, ahem, predictable ways, starting with the F, and ending with the K. I’m pretty sure ASUS and KFC both saw this from a mile away.

This whole thing emerged from KFC China’s “Fortress of Faith” campaign, which ran for just three days in late June and paired these keycaps with Wagyu beef burgers for about $5.60. The campaign also included prize draws for full ROG gaming rigs and peripherals, but the keycaps were the guaranteed takeaway. The limited availability window and China-only release have already created a secondary market, with sets appearing on Taobao and international resale platforms at inflated prices.

Birdhouse Modular Tiny House: Tree Tents’ Flatpack, Scandinavian-Inspired Glamping Cabin

The Birdhouse Modular Tiny House by Tree Tents represents a fresh approach to prefab design that borrows from children’s building blocks. This Scandinavian-inspired flatpack system addresses real challenges in modular construction: transport costs, site accessibility, and design flexibility. How does a modular tiny house solve the problems that plague traditional prefab homes? The Birdhouse Modular tackles these issues through its component-based assembly system that ships flat and builds up. Wood and aluminum construction meets practical engineering in this 2025 release from the UK-based company. The system adapts to difficult terrain through its stilted foundation approach. This design philosophy challenges conventional thinking about sustainable modular homes and outdoor living structures.

Designer: Tree Tents

Birdhouse Modular Tiny House Key Features

Modular, expandable system with Lego-like assembly

Wood and aluminum construction for durability

Flatpack delivery worldwide for easy transport

Optional porch and outdoor kitchen for extended living

Stilted foundation for rough terrain installation

Panoramic windows with Scandinavian design aesthetic

Starting at $32,000 for original Birdhouse model

What Makes the Birdhouse Modular Tiny House Different?

The Birdhouse Modular solves a fundamental problem in prefab design: how to ship large structures economically. Each prefab tiny house component fits into standard shipping containers, dramatically reducing transport costs compared to traditional modular homes. The system uses wood and aluminum materials chosen for their strength-to-weight ratio rather than pure aesthetics. Tree Tents engineered the connections to require basic tools, eliminating the need for specialized construction crews.

Outdoor kitchens integrate as separate modules rather than built-in features, allowing owners to customize their layout. The porch system extends living space without requiring foundation work. The modular design means components can be reconfigured or relocated, addressing one of prefab housing’s biggest limitations. Installation on difficult terrain becomes possible through the adjustable stilt system that adapts to slopes and uneven ground.

Each module incorporates panoramic windows that serve both aesthetic and practical purposes by maximizing daylight in compact spaces. The Scandinavian design language emphasizes function over decoration, with clean lines that hide complex engineering. Interior spaces convert between uses through clever furniture design that maximizes square footage efficiency. The system demonstrates how modular construction can move beyond cookie-cutter solutions toward truly flexible architecture.

Tree Tents’ Design Philosophy: Elevation and Modularity

Tree Tents built their reputation on elevated cabins that minimize environmental impact while maximizing views. The company’s approach contrasts sharply with ground-based tiny house designs that require extensive site preparation. Their product ecosystem includes the original Tree Tent suspended structure, the Fuselage all-terrain cabin, and the Airspace canvas system. Each product addresses different use cases while maintaining the elevation principle. This design consistency creates a coherent brand identity in the crowded tiny house market.

The original Birdhouse model costs $32,000 and measures 84 square feet, positioning it in the premium tiny house segment. The modular version expands the addressable market by offering scalability that fixed-size units cannot match. Tree Tents uses made-to-order production to avoid inventory costs while allowing customization. The elevated construction method preserves natural drainage patterns and minimizes site disturbance compared to traditional foundations.

Urbanisto modular e-bike adapts to your life

If I lived in a city that gives priority to bike and e-bike commuters, I would probably rethink my decision not to learn how to ride a bike. Unfortunately, I don’t. But if you do live in one, then you have several options for regular bikes and e-bikes available. If you’re someone who hauls kids, groceries, or boxes around town, a cargo ebike is an excellent solution. But do you really want to own a separate, smaller, more nimble ebike for everyday commuting? With the Urbanisto, you don’t have to choose. This innovative, transformable bike lets you enjoy both worlds with a single purchase.

Hailing from a Dutch startup of the same name, the Urbanisto recently received an award at Eurobike 2025 in Frankfurt, Germany—an impressive nod to its design and versatility. When you’re not carrying anything extra, it functions as a conventional ebike, perfect for city commuting. When your plans (or your cargo) change, the bike quickly converts into one of two cargo ebike options.

Designer: Urbanisto

Switching between modes couldn’t be easier. The transformation is performed entirely by hand, takes just seconds, and requires no tools. To switch to “cargo bike” mode, simply loosen a wing nut on the side of the head tube and release a coupler in the front brake hose. This allows you to remove the fork and front wheel. Next, insert the connector from the cargo module into the head tube and push it down until it clicks securely. Reconnect the brake hose, and you’re ready to go.

If you’re using it in cargo mode, there are two options. The closed-sided module is meant for transporting up to two small children, seated side by side for extra safety and comfort. The open-sided module, meanwhile, can be used when you’re transporting larger cargo items like boxes, groceries, and deliveries. It gives you the flexibility to carry just about anything. Both modules are equipped with a Suntour Mobie34 CGO-Boost suspension fork, offering 100 mm of coil-sprung travel. This setup helps smooth out bumps and rough city roads, ensuring a comfortable ride even when fully loaded.

The bike is powered by a Bosch Smart System Performance Line motor, delivering 75Nm of torque for strong, smooth acceleration. Depending on your battery choice (400Wh to 725Wh), you’ll get up to 110 km of range as a standard ebike. With either cargo module attached, expect a battery range of about 80 km (roughly 50 miles), which is still more than enough for most daily needs. Safety is top-notch, with Magura MT5 hydraulic brakes and Schwalbe Big Ben+ tires for reliable stopping and grip in all conditions.

Urbanisto was born from the frustration of owning too many specialized bikes. Founder Benjamin Declercq, a mechanical engineer, wanted one bike to do it all: commute, carry family, and handle heavy loads. The result is a truly modular, award-winning ebike that adapts to your changing needs and helps clear the garage. It is available for pre-order and test rides in the Netherlands.
